Description
This book shows how social neuroscience findings can help build connections with children with autism.

Persons
Susan Larson Kidd is an international speaker, consultant, teacher, and author. She lives with her family in Duluth, Minnesota. Louis Cozolino, PhD, is a professor of psychology at Pepperdine University and maintains a clinical and consulting practice in Los Angeles, California.
